What color is 61584C?

The RGB color code for color number #61584C is RGB(97, 88, 76). In the RGB color model, #61584C has a red value of 97, a green value of 88, and a blue value of 76. The CMYK color model (also known as process color, used in color printing) comprises 0.0% cyan, 9.3% magenta, 21.6% yellow, and 62.0% key (black). The HSL color scale has a hue of 34.3° (degrees), 12.1 % saturation, and 33.9 % lightness. In the HSB/HSV color space, #61584C has a hue of 34.3° (degrees), 21.6 % saturation and 38.0 % brightness/value.

What is the LRV of 61584C?

Color code 61584C has an LRV of nearly 10. By LRV value, it is a dark color.
Light Reflectance Value (LRV), indicates how light or dark a color will look on a scale of 0 (black) to 100 (white).

Monochromatic Color Palette

Monochromatic colors belong to the same hue angle but different tints and shades. Monochromatic color palette can be generated by keeping the exact hue of the base color and then changing the saturation and lightness.

Analogous Color Palette

Analogous colors are a group of colors adjacent to each other on a color wheel. Group of these adjacent colors forms Analogous color scheme Palette. Analogous Palette can be generated by increasing or decreasing the hue value by 30 points.

Triadic Color Palette

The triadic color palette has three colors separated by 120° in the RGB color wheel

Tetradic Color Palette

The tetradic colour scheme composed of two sets of complementary colors in a rectangular shape on the color wheel.
